The medical license of a doctor in Stafford County was suspended after she received 95 criminal charges, according to a report released on October 15.
According to the Board of Medicine in Virginia, the medical license of Doctor Nibedita Mohanty was suspended for three years. The 54-year-old doctor accepted the suspension but had denied any allegations of wrongdoing.
Last May, Dr. Mohanty was arrested and charged with involuntary manslaughter after the death of her patient two years ago. The patient died from an overdose on pills prescribed by Mohanty. She is also currently facing at least 72 counts of felony for illegal narcotics distribution and 22 counts of insurance fraud.
